Al Shindagha Museum, Dubai

Al Shindagha Museum, Dubai

Details


Experience the cultural richness and historical legacy of Dubai at Al Shindagha Museum, a must-visit destination for anyone interested in Emirati heritage. Situated in the Fahidi District, this prestigious museum offers an immersive journey through Dubai’s past with interactive installations, captivating exhibits, and traditional demonstrations. Spread across 22 pavilions and 80 historic houses, the museum includes highlights like the royal residence of His Highness Sheikh Saeed bin Maktoum Al Maktoum.

Guests can participate in hands-on workshops, live demonstrations, and special weekend events, gaining insight into the significance of traditional clothing, food, perfumes, and performances in Emirati life. Al Shindagha Museum is more than just a cultural showcase—it’s an educational experience that provides diverse programs for all ages, from guided tours to engaging drop-in activities.

The museum is open daily from 10 a.m. to 8 p.m., with specialized workshops held on weekends from 4 p.m. to 7 p.m. Children under 5 can enter for free, while discounted tickets are available for those aged 5-16. Al Shindagha Museum is wheelchair accessible and suitable for all visitors, including families with young children and expecting mothers. Photography is permitted for personal use, but commercial photography requires prior approval.

Visitor Information:
  • Dress code: Semi-formal attire; beachwear and flip-flops are not allowed.
  • Children under 12 must be accompanied by an adult.
  • Bags may be subject to inspection at the entrance.
Getting There:
  • By car: Free parking available at the museum.
  • By public transportation: Close to Ghubaiba Metro station.
  • By taxi: Popular and easily accessible by taxi throughout Dubai.
